In the digital signage world, Players is the term we use for hardware — smart displays or external devices driving your content. A specific license is assign to a players – this is how the software communicates with the player.
Health Checks represent the connectivity of your Players to the EngagePHD software. If Players are online and communicating with the EngagePHD servers, the health check will be green and show the current date and time.
The ‘Player Action’ button (both from the main Players page and the Player Record) allow you to send commands to your players and perform various actions.
Deploying or connecting content to Players is referred to as 'Scheduling' in the EngagePHD software. Playlists, Layouts and Applications each have an option to 'Schedule' content to your Players.
The Screen Management and On/Off Calendar allow you to put your Players (screens) to sleep. The Player remains powered on and continues to perform health checks and will update with any changes that you make from the EngagePHD software.

Layouts are sometimes referred to as templates. The Layout Designer allows you to portion out content in different zones on your screen (Player).
The Layout Designer allows you to add various content from the Designer Toolbar. As you add content to your layout from the toolbar, zone layers are created and can be managed from the toolbar.
As content is added to the EngagePHD Layout Designer, a Zone Layer is created. These layers can be managed from the designer toolbar, where layers can be moved, copied, deleted and renamed.

The Events module is used where you have Meeting Room Signage and you want to show what Event is happening in the room and/or the next Event to take place in the room where the display is installed. You are also able to create a summarized list of Events within the Layout Designer.
EngagePHD supports 3rd party integration from SalesPro and Ungerboeck and ICS based URL calendars. For more information about 3rd party support, please contact your EngagePHD representative.
When creating an event in the EngagePHD software, each event attribute is a dynamic field that can be used when building a Layout. To create a new event, click on the ‘Create New’ button.
When using the Events section of the EngagePHD software, layouts can be used to display your event text. This is done by using Event Tables from the Layout Designer Toolbar.
When you’re creating Events for Meeting Room Signage, you can import multiple Events from a spreadsheet.
When create Meeting Room events from the Events section of the EngagePHD software, you will need to create ‘Rooms’ which will be assigned to events and Players. These steps walk through adding Rooms to your Players.
When importing events from 3rd party integration to the EngagePHD software, Rooms will already be created or imported to the software. However, when adding Events one at a time or through an excel spreadsheet, Rooms will need to be created manually.

Assets are the content files that you upload to the software, such as images, videos, font files; etc.. All Assets live in the Assets Library, which is basically the storage space for all your media files. Once uploaded, Assets can be used within Playlists or Layouts.
The ‘Asset Library’ is storage space where all of your media assets and custom fonts are uploaded and stored.
When uploading content to EngagePHD, please note that uploading content files greater than 1920×1080 or 1080×1920 may affect quality or performance on your ‘Player(s). We recommend image and video files have a maximum resolution of 1920×1080 or 1080×1920 for best playback on media players.
Before uploading your videos to the software, we recommend using HandBrake Video Encoder below to re-encode your videos to the optimal format for playback on your Players . Here is the direct download link HandBrake Downloads

Applications is the term that we used for interactive digital signage, such as touchscreens and interrupts.
When using the Applications module to create touchscreen, it’s important to remember that touchscreen content will be built around your design work that is created outside of the software (i.e. Photoshop, PowerPoint). Mapping your content, from your backgrounds, buttons, pages, widgets; etc. should be planned out in advance so you have the framework in place before you start building your touchscreen in the software.

The EngagePHD Store provides images, videos, layout templates and widgets that can be used to help you create your digital signage. If you don’t have the tools to create layout backgrounds, the Store offers many jpeg and png image designs that fit landscape and portrait screens.
The EngagePHD store contains free and paid images and videos. You can also search for and purchase content from Shutterstock directly from the Store. Use the dropdown menu to sort by free and paid content. Uncheck Layout Templates and Widgets and click search to show only image and video content.
The EngagePHD Store contains various widgets that can be used as part of your Layout or Application designs. Many of the widgets in the Store are free, but there are a few widgets that have been created by a third party and require a one time fee or subscription.
